Output 64d5516c3135100799443e60fa920b357e09adbebb81153b6cff3aa6e2c4a756:0

value
2126900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e05e9b666ce8588c31f29603d49dc2903753e04a OP_EQUALVERIFY OP_CHECKSIG
address
1MTMhP9R5FpnhbkceFLdBD7PRcGAQfzYdd
transaction
64d5516c3135100799443e60fa920b357e09adbebb81153b6cff3aa6e2c4a756
spent
true